Desperate times: Hamm preys on ‘Friends & Neighbors’ in new Apple series BY DANA SIMPSON Whether diving into the sinister world of tech companies and the ideal 9-5 worker in “Severance,” or creeping behind Hollywood’s velvet curtain in “The Studio,” Apple TV+ has recently made a name for itself by presenting storylines centered around the destructive hopes and dreams of the rich. But what about the fallen rich — those who have built their lives on stately homes, beautiful partners and seemingly perfect families, only to watch it all crumble beneath the soles of their Italian leather loafers? Well, this new series on Apple TV+ has that covered. “Your Friends & Neighbors,” premiering Friday, April 11, on the Apple-owned streaming service, stars “Mad Men” actor Jon Hamm as Andrew “Coop” Cooper, an affluent hedge fund manager who loses his well-paying, high-powered job shortly after divorcing his wife, Mel, played by “Fatal Attraction” actress Amanda Peet. After Coop meets with his financial adviser — who tells him he has enough money to “coast” in his current lifestyle for no more than six months — he begins looking for ways to sustain his wealth by other means. Unfortunately for those around him, Coop’s methods may not be in their best interest. More specifically, “after being fired in disgrace, Andrew

‘Coop’ Cooper ... resorts to stealing from his neighbors’ homes in the exceedingly affluent Vestment Village,” the official Apple TV+ logline reads, “only to discover that the secrets and affairs hidden behind those wealthy facades might be more dangerous than he ever imagined.” “Your Friends & Neighbors” comes from author, creator and executive producer Jonathan Tropper, who is also known for his writing work on the Jason Momoa-led sci-fi series “See” as well as films such as 2017’s retro road trip drama “Kodachrome” and 2022’s action film “The Adam Project,” starring Canadian actor Ryan Reynolds (“Deadpool & Wolverine,” 2024). Tropper, excited about the debut of his first original television series creation since 2019, told Apple TV+ Press about his experience taking the first season off the page and onto the screen. “I’ve had this show in my head for years, and making it has been a dream come true,” Tropper said. “It’s been an absolute thrill partnering with Jon Hamm, along with [fellow executive producers] Connie Tavel [‘Judging Amy’] and Craig Gillespie [‘I, Tonya,’ 2017], to bring it to life. “The support from everyone at Apple has been phenome-

nal,” he continued, “and the fact that they’ve ordered a second season before we aired our first is an incredible validation and a tribute to the work of this stellar cast, as well as the crew, writers, directors and producers who worked so hard to make this show what it is. We can’t wait for everyone to see it.” And Hamm isn’t the only recognizable face in the dramedy’s 10-episode debut season. Peet, who rose to fame following her role as Jill St. Claire in “The Whole Nine Yards” (2000), stars as Hamm’s ex-wife and mother of their children, Tori (Isabel Gravitt, “In Search of Fellini,” 2017) and Hunter (Donovan Colan, “Chapelwaite”). Fans of the 2012-2014 HBO series “The Newsroom” may also be delighted to know that Olivia Munn, who played Sloan Sabbith in that series, will star in “Your Friends & Neighbors” as Samantha Levitt. Based on the trailer and series write-ups, it seems likely that Munn’s character will be a love interest for Hamm’s character, Coop. At the time of writing, however, very little information has been released regarding the relationships between characters.
